Transaction 6245224a2d041df99940d43836150f07f2b24c4fd84df4c9c287a7bf8c52324d

1 Input
2 Outputs
  • 6245224a2d041df99940d43836150f07f2b24c4fd84df4c9c287a7bf8c52324d:0
  • value  2351336
    address  361WryfUZ5GFvXpTtWY8YAbJDSyxzsPhWy
  • 6245224a2d041df99940d43836150f07f2b24c4fd84df4c9c287a7bf8c52324d:1
  • value  405007661
    address  36MWperFHG3LgMwAp6DRuMNJMojgd4qWSE